Turk Tuborg Bira ve Malt Sanayi AS (TBORG) — Working Capital to Net Assets Ratio
Turk Tuborg Bira ve Malt Sanayi AS (TBORG) has a Working Capital to Net Assets ratio of 25.1% as of March 2026. Working capital of TL6.31 Billion (current assets of TL21.25 Billion minus current liabilities of TL14.94 Billion) is measured against net assets of TL25.15 Billion. A higher ratio indicates strong short-term liquidity financed by the equity base. Annual Working Capital to Net Assets for Turk Tuborg Bira ve Malt Sanayi AS (2014–2025)
The table below presents the year-by-year Working Capital to Net Assets ratio for Turk Tuborg Bira ve Malt Sanayi AS from 2014 to 2025, covering 12 annual filings. Each row shows current assets, current liabilities, working capital, net assets, the ratio, and the change in percentage points compared to the prior year. | Year | WC/NA Ratio | Working Capital (TRY) | Net Assets | Current Assets | Current Liabilities | Change (pp) |
|---|---|---|---|---|---|---|
| 2025 | 28.1% | TL6.63 Billion | TL23.59 Billion | TL26.62 Billion | TL19.99 Billion | ▼ -9.3 pp |
| 2024 | 37.4% | TL8.58 Billion | TL22.96 Billion | TL22.96 Billion | TL14.38 Billion | ▲ +10.2 pp |
| 2023 | 27.2% | TL4.03 Billion | TL14.82 Billion | TL16.61 Billion | TL12.58 Billion | ▼ -7.0 pp |
| 2022 | 34.2% | TL1.42 Billion | TL4.14 Billion | TL5.83 Billion | TL4.41 Billion | ▼ -17.0 pp |
| 2021 | 51.2% | TL1.50 Billion | TL2.93 Billion | TL3.23 Billion | TL1.73 Billion | ▲ +11.2 pp |
| 2020 | 40.0% | TL732.52 Million | TL1.83 Billion | TL2.27 Billion | TL1.54 Billion | ▲ +7.8 pp |
| 2019 | 32.2% | TL420.44 Million | TL1.31 Billion | TL1.54 Billion | TL1.12 Billion | ▼ -15.4 pp |
| 2018 | 47.6% | TL668.35 Million | TL1.41 Billion | TL1.56 Billion | TL892.46 Million | ▼ -4.7 pp |
| 2017 | 52.2% | TL541.86 Million | TL1.04 Billion | TL1.14 Billion | TL595.70 Million | ▼ -1.3 pp |
| 2016 | 53.5% | TL399.81 Million | TL747.04 Million | TL917.42 Million | TL517.61 Million | ▲ +6.0 pp |
| 2015 | 47.5% | TL242.26 Million | TL509.50 Million | TL628.70 Million | TL386.44 Million | ▲ +11.2 pp |
| 2014 | 36.3% | TL128.44 Million | TL353.43 Million | TL424.51 Million | TL296.07 Million | — |
